Chances are shrinking fast for a key gun-control proposal to make it out of the Tennessee Legislature
Pressure to pass gun safety measures has also come from students, parents, politicians and others after last month's shooting at The Covenant School in Nashville, which killed three children and three adults.
Law enforcement would first determine if a person is a threat, then a hearing with the person in question would be held, and a judge would rule whether they should indeed have their weapons taken away temporarily. If so, the person would have to surrender their guns, ammunition and any handgun carry license to a third party within 48 hours, for up to 180 days.
Lt. Gov. Randy McNally, who runs the Senate, has said the governor’s proposal strikes the right balance. "The vast majority of Americans support sensible gun laws. The vast majority of Tennesseans do too,” the column states.The Tennessee Firearms Association said Lee's proposal shows “callous disregard of the United States Supreme Court and the Constitution.”

Rep. Jones brings infant-sized casket into Tennessee CapitolThe recently reinstated Rep. Justin Jones carried an infant-sized casket into Tennessee’s Capitol as protesters calling for gun safety legislation outside the Capitol were blocked from bringing caskets inside. Demonstrators led by Bishop William Barber II marched in Nashville on Monday, demanding that lawmakers pass the legislation and stop using their authority to trample democracy. Jones, who returned to the General Assembly last week after his ouster over a House floor pro-gun control demonstration, carried the casket into the building, but the sergeant-at-arms stopped him from bringing it onto the floor.
